Is Johnstone Safe?

Yes — this neighborhood is safer than most. Johnstone in Saint Paul, MN has a safety grade of B+. The overall crime index is 85, which is 15% below the national average of 100.

Compared to the Saint Paul average (crime index 65), Johnstone is 20% higher in overall crime.

Looking at specific crime types, robbery is the most elevated concern (index: 127, 27% above average), while murder is the lowest risk (index: 64).
